What is Lasix?
Lasix, or furosemide, is a loop diuretic that helps the body eliminate excess fluid and sodium through urine. Its primary function is to treat conditions associated with fluid retention, such as heart failure, liver disease, and kidney disorders. However, its application goes beyond mere treatment—it is also pivotal in diagnostic procedures.
The Role of Lasix in Renal Scans
During a renal scan, Lasix is used to enhance the diagnostic accuracy of imaging tests. By promoting diuresis (increased urine production), Lasix assists in evaluating kidney function and blood flow, allowing for a more comprehensive understanding of renal health.
Key Benefits of Using Lasix in Renal Scans
- Improved Visualization: Lasix helps clear the urinary system, allowing for clearer images during scans.
- Assessing Kidney Function: It provides insights into renal perfusion and function, critical for diagnosing potential issues.
- Identifying Obstructions: Increased urine flow can help detect blockages or other abnormalities in the urinary tract.

FAQ
What conditions is Lasix primarily used to treat?
Lasix is commonly used to treat conditions such as heart failure, liver cirrhosis, and chronic kidney disease, where fluid retention is a concern.
How does Lasix affect kidney function during a renal scan?
Lasix enhances urine output, which helps in visualizing renal structures better and assessing kidney function more accurately during imaging tests.
Are there any risks associated with using Lasix during a renal scan?
While generally safe, potential risks include dehydration and electrolyte imbalances, which should be monitored by healthcare professionals.
